Title: Heavy Duty Vehicle Electrification: the vision of Iveco Group

Abstract:  The electrification of heavy-duty vehicles (HDVs) is rapidly increasing to give a valuable contribution in decarbonization of the transportation sector. The global enactment of Regulations to limit CO2 emissions from new heavy-duty commercial vehicles in particular poses major challenges for any OEMs market strategies.

On these assumptions, the vehicle development requires a holistic approach and future trucks will be battery-electric or powered by a fuel cell depending on the vehicle’s area of application and the distance to be covered, this leads to new tasks in addition to the classic areas of complete vehicle development.

In case of battery-electric trucks both the performance and the range requirements enforce the development of scalable modular battery system that enables the integration on chassis derived from the conventional Diesel propulsion.

The different architectures offer the integration of various electric drive solutions. Depending on the vehicle and customer requirements as well, either centrally arranged drive units combined with conventional axles, or axles with an integrated electric motor and transmission are implemented.

Another ambitious task to address is the e-mobility of HDV fleets, including the interaction with the recharging infrastructure and the advanced services (e.g., smart charging and V2G, Vehicle-to-Grid). heavy commercial vehicles.

In sum, the keynote aims to give a comprehensive overview on the electrification status and trend on the heavy-duty vehicles and a vision on the relative transport sector scenario.

 

Bio:

Mario Aimo-Boot graduated with a degree in Electrical Engineering at Politecnico di Torino in 2002.   After graduation, he worked at Centro Ricerche FIAT (CRF) in Electric & Electronic Architectures Department. In 2006 Mario was employed by IVECO S.p.A. as Innovation Specialist in the field of industrial vehicle technologies with main focus on Alternative tractions, E/E architectures and Preventive Safety. From 2008 to 2011 he worked as Project Manager for Hybrid Applications in the Medium &Heavy Commercial Vehicle Platform. In January 2012 he was appointed as Alternative Traction & Electrification Manager within the Product Development of Iveco. In 2019 he was designated as Technical Coordinator Manager in the Electrification Technology Department in CNH Industrial for the whole electrification applications.

Form October 2021 to September 2022, Mario has led the Simulation & Controls Team in the Electrification Team in the Iveco Group covering also the virtual and physical testing for all the electrification perimeters and cross projects. In this role, he is  leading the Specialty e-Mobility and Innovation Team in the Iveco Group with the goal to extend the electrification in the special vehicle application and promote the innovation vision & mission in the electrification field.

In addition to his primary appointment, since 2015, he has been charged as Tertiary Safety Leader to cover all the post-crash requirements and implementations in many CNH Industrial and Iveco Group products. Additional, he is the Company Coordinator of the 2nd level Master’s degree in apprenticeship in “Digitalization and Autonomous Commercial Vehicles for Carbon-Free Logistics” (2nd edition) designed in partnership between Iveco Group and Politecnico di Torino.
